## Tuning

PickPather's optimizer is mostly self-balancing, but the batching heuristics need a nudge whenever the Larkfield warehouse changes its aisle layout. The big levers are batch size, walk-cost weight, and the re-sequencing interval. Crank batch size too high and pickers end up with carts they can't steer; too low and you're wasting trips. Start from the defaults, change one knob at a time, and watch the average-walk metric for a full shift. Current defaults are below.

limits module of bahap-yaweg:
BUDGETS = {
    "praion": 741,
    "istax": 629,
    "holdor": 926,
    "ulaion": 219,
    "gorwyn": 412,
}

Background: the Norwick gateway occasionally refreshes session tokens with a stale signing key after a key rotation, leaving users stuck in a login loop. The permanent fix shipped in release 9.4, but older tenants can still hit it. Break-glass procedure: confirm the failing key ID in the auth logs, then force-expire affected sessions via the emergency console. This invalidates all sessions for that tenant, so coordinate with support first. The emergency console accepts only the recovery passphrase listed below.

recovery phrase for yajof-bagap: oliwyn-ulaael

## Releases

Each Lintervale SDK release re-runs the extract-strings script to pull translatable text from plugin manifests into the shared catalog. Plugin authors should run it locally before tagging so catalog diffs stay small. Published plugin bundles are only accepted by the Marrowick registry if signed; verify your build against the registry's current release key, shown here.

deploy key for kagup-bawig: bky9_ZMq28eTw9

## Tidemark Widget — Restart Procedure

If the tide-table widget on Harborglass shows stale predictions, first check the Moonfetch sync job; it pulls harmonic constants nightly. Restart with `moonfetch --resync`. If the widget still lags, flush the prediction cache and redeploy the widget pod. Verify against the Selkenport reference station — readings should match within two minutes. The resync call authenticates against our internal Ebbline service, and you'll need credentials on your first run. The key is below.

app token of kahop-kaguf = kto2_rs